About Europris

https://www.europris.no/

Europris is a leading discount variety retailer offering a broad assortment of products for the home and family. The company's product categories include household goods, cleaning supplies, home and garden items, non-perishable groceries, seasonal decorations, and toys. Its merchandise strategy combines a mix of private-label brands and well-known brand-name products to provide value to customers. The business model is centered on a low-price strategy, partly achieved by focusing on non-perishable goods to ensure operational efficiency and minimize waste. The company operates through an extensive network of physical stores, complemented by an e-commerce platform, serving a wide base of price-conscious consumers. Recent strategic acquisitions have expanded its retail footprint.
